Beach Water Use Advisory for all Los Angeles County beaches is extended until Sunday, March 26, 2023, at 8:30 a.m. – Due to the recent rainfall, Los Angeles County Health Officer, Muntu Davis, MD, MPH, is cautioning residents that bacteria, chemicals, debris, trash, and other public health hazards from city streets and mountain areas are likely to contaminate ocean waters around discharging storm drains, creeks, and rivers after the rainfall. Individuals who enter the water in these areas could become ill.

This advisory will be in effect until at least Sunday, March 26, 2023 at 8:30 a.m. This advisory may be extended depending on further rainfall. Recorded information on beach conditions is available 24 hours a day on the County's beach closure hotline: 1-800-525-5662.

Pacific Park on the Santa Monica Pier’s Ferris wheel goes “Green” with a variety of green and blue colors, patterns, and icons, along with a spinning globe for Earth Day on Thursday, April 22.

Pacific Park is committed to being a leader in its industry for green initiatives and sustainability. This dedication is evident in the air by the world’s first solar-powered Ferris wheel and on the ground with the introduction of the world’s first wind-powered midway game, among a variety of other business greening initiatives.

Earth Day is an annual event on April 22 to demonstrate support for environmental protection. First held on April 22, 1970, it now includes a wide range of events coordinated globally including 1 billion people in more than 193 countries. To learn more, visit earthday.org

This special lighting event will take place on the evening of Thursday, April 22. The Ferris wheel lights can be seen from dusk until 11:35 PM each evening.

State Route 27 (Topanga Cyn Blvd) will be CLOSED today Wed. 3/22 at 12PM (noon) to about 6PM to safely remove a loose boulder that could fall on road. Closed from Pacific Coast Highway(SR1) to Grand View Dr.



The huge boulder will be brought down and broken into pieces which will be cleared from the roadway. The crew is hopeful of finishing before 6PM but that is a conservative estimate for people to make their travel plans. See artist rendering below:
